TABLE OF CONTENTS

chapter 1|8 pages

Introduction

chapter 2|31 pages

Economic Transformation in the Post-Soviet Republics: An Overview

chapter 3|39 pages

Economic Transition in Russia, Ukraine, and Belarus: A Comparative Perspective

chapter 4|40 pages

Integrating the Unofficial Economy into the Dynamics of Post-Socialist Economies: A Framework of Analysis and Evidence

chapter 5|17 pages

Russia's Oil and Gas Exports to the Former Soviet Union

chapter 6|21 pages

Foreign Investment and Trade in Kazakhstan

chapter 7|12 pages

Central Asia: Prospects for Regional Integration

chapter 8|35 pages

Poverty and Inequality in Transition Economies: What Has Actually Happened

chapter 9|14 pages

What's Wrong with the Mafiya Anyway? An Analysis of the Economics of Organized Crime in Russia

chapter 10|18 pages

Post-Communist Economics: Expectations, Entitlements, and Disappointments

chapter 11|14 pages

Russia and the Commonwealth of Independent States in the Emerging Structure of the World Economy

chapter 12|25 pages

Reforming Intergovernmental Relations: Russia and the Challenge of Fiscal Federalism

chapter 13|38 pages

Unemployment and the Labor Market in Transition: A Review of Experience in East Europe and Russia

chapter 14|29 pages

Learning to Learn: Emerging Patterns of Enterprise Behaviorin the Russian Defense Sector, 1992-95

chapter 15|10 pages

Note on Privatization in Moldova

chapter 16|3 pages

Note on Privatization in Georgia

chapter 17|29 pages

Global Integration and the Convergence of Interests Among Key Actors in the West, Russia, Ukraine, and the Commonwealth of Independent States

chapter 18|31 pages

Factors Affecting Trade Reorientation of the Newly Independent States
